Question Kitty+Wasp Spray+Firecrackers = Perfect Security System? [Kinda Long]

Hi everyone!

Been a really long time since I've posted, but I just had to talk about some interesting things I've learned lately.

The other day I became curious (again) about which animals make the best cruising pets for circumnavigating or long trips. After watching several entertaining videos on youtube about cats I read somewhere that Manx cats are territorial and that Siamese cats have been used as guards by monks in Nepal and to help protect the king in ancient Siam.

This blew my mind a little because I've certainly heard about guard dogs but never guard cats. I know that cats can be very protective (A few video examples below, 2nd one is graphic) but I wonder if they would really be like that on a boat with thieves or uninvited guests.





As for the second part of the title; Instead of Mace or Pepper Spray, I've heard where people have used wasp or bug spray as an effective deterrent. Aerosol bug spray can be shot up to 20 feet but isn't something that would ever be confiscated in international waters.

I'm not sure about the firecrackers bit, but I thought it might be a good idea to get really loud ones, (Like in the video below) since stun grenades are harder to come by...



I know that there have been a lot of security related posts before and that bright lights and flares are great deterrents, I've just never really thought of a cat as being a good addition for so many reasons: They love to take care of flying fish, mice and other critters that end up onboard, they are pretty easy to take care of compared to larger animals, they actually help owners live longer (Google it ) and they might even be really good guards if you get the right type.

Anyone have a guard cat, used wasp spray to effectively deter unwelcome guests or used firecrackers in this manner? Ever heard of someone else using these things as such?
